About The Position

Responsible for conducting and coordinating distribution line training, procuring, inspecting and testing tools and equipment, conducting investigations and answering customer complaints. Position is posted at multiple levels, and the selected individual will be brought in at the level appropriate based on education and experience.

Requirements

  • High School Diploma or GED.
  • Minimum of 5 years' experience in distribution line or distribution engineering, or equivalent related experience, including good working knowledge of distribution operations activities. (For SG 06)
  • Minimum of 7 years' experience in distribution line or distribution engineering, or equivalent related experience, including good working knowledge of distribution operations activities. (For SG 07)
  • Minimum of 10 years' experience in distribution line or distribution engineering, or equivalent related experience (to include previous supervisory experience), including good working knowledge of distribution operations activities. (For SG 08)
  • Must possess interpersonal skills necessary to deal with internal and external customers in a professional manner.
  • Valid State Driver’s license.
  • Availability and flexibility to assist with storm restoration locally and within other markets.

Nice To Haves

  • Previous supervisory experience (for SG 08)

Responsibilities

  • Investigate damage complaints and prepare reports detailing findings and make recommendations to resolve complaints. The damage complaints may include but not be limited to: service quality, high or low voltage, landscape damage caused by company equipment or personnel, etc.
  • Assist with pre-checking jobs, customer contacts, work with stores, distribution crews and applicable supervision to secure and provide the necessary tools and equipment for the crew personnel.
  • Support technical training needs when requested and coordinate training with technical trainers if needed.
  • Conduct distribution line training as needed.
  • Inspect and test distribution line tools and equipment.
  • Promote and enforce the Company's Accident Prevention, Safety and Health Programs, and assist line crews on jobs as required for work area protection and ground worker assistance.
  • Support service restoration activities and assume other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
